Prepared Rehmannia Root
Rehmanniae Radix Praeparata, Radix Rehmanniae Praeparata
Shu Di Huang


About

Properties in Traditional Chinese Medicine

Sweet; slightly warm

Part(s) used

Steamed and sundried root

Potential toxicity/side effects


Functions/effects it is traditionally believed to have

To nourish n and replenish blood, reinforce the essence of life and marrow.


Conditions/symptoms it is traditionally used to treat

Blood vacuity with yellow complexion, dizziness and palpitation, menstrual disorder [=menoxenia], incessant flooding and spotting, liver-kidney yin depletion, tidal fever with night sweat, impotence and emission, sterility and infertility, limp aching lumbus and knees, tinnitus and deafness, dizzy head and vision, premature graying in beard and hair, diabetes mellitus, constipation, kidney vacuity hasty asthma.
